UltraGuideCTR™: Rapid Relief with Minimal Disruption

Ultrasound-guided carpal tunnel release offers a minimally invasive way to help relieve car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S) symptoms while reducing pain and speeding recovery. Many patients are able to return to work and daily activities within just 3-5 days. If you’re seeking an effective, less invasive treatment for CTS, ultrasound-guided carpal tunnel release with UltraGuideCTR™ could be an option.3-6,9

Are you able to do a release on both wrists on the same day?

When clinically indicated, a patient can have ultrasound-guided carpal tunnel release performed on both wrists on the same day. There are several published manuscripts that include outcomes data on patients who had simultaneous bilateral releases.3,6,7,10

Postoperative therapy is typically not required.5

Many patients can tolerate immediate motion of their hand. Please consult with your treating physician for post procedure instructions.5

About Dr. Terry Fenwick

Terry D. Fenwick, MD is a dedicated orthopaedic specialist with a focus on general orthopaedics, joint replacement, knee and shoulder arthroscopy, and sports medicine. From an early stage in his medical career, Dr. Fenwick was captivated by the transformative power of orthopaedics, as he witnessed patients reclaim their lives free from pain and disability. His academic journey began at Hanover College, where he discovered his passion for merging learning, teaching, and counseling—skills that naturally aligned with a career in medicine.

Throughout his career, Dr. Fenwick has been a pioneer in advancing sports medicine and occupational medicine within his community. He emphasizes a comprehensive patient assessment aimed at non-surgical healing, believing that surgery should always be the last resort. However, when surgery is necessary, his expertise in arthroscopy and joint replacement surgery stands out. He has been instrumental in introducing robotic joint replacement technology and has a keen interest in partial knee replacements, known for their swift recovery times.

Dr. Fenwick firmly believes in a collaborative team approach to achieve optimal patient outcomes, an ethos he carries into his role at Tri-State Orthopaedic Surgeons in Vincennes, where he is committed to restoring patients to the quality of life they deserve.
